Job Skills Workshop – RESCHEDULED TO Fri FEB 22nd
The New Milford Youth Agency would like to invite you to this year’s Job Skills Workshop. Due to the weather forecast for tomorrow, the event will now be held on Friday, February 22nd at the Maxx. It is an annual event that we hold to offer an opportunity for teens in New Milford to learn about what it takes to get a job in today’s world. The talks stress things like good interview skills, proper attire, and much more. The panel will be made up of a wide variety of Connecticut professionals. Juvenile Review Panel
The Juvenile Review Panel is pleased to welcome our newest member, Sean Boyle. Sean is a Social Work Supervisor for the Department of Children and Families (DCF). The Juvenile Review Panel meets once a month to mandate meaningful and appropriate restitution for first-time offenders of the law that are ages 17 & under. This program has run for over 10 years and has been proven to be very effective for the youth and families involved. Last year alone the Juvenile Review Panel diverted over 40 cases from the Juvenile Justice Court System. We are very pleased to have Sean’s knowledge and perspective added to our already very devoted panel. For more information on the Juvenile Review Panel, please contact Kevin Kwas at the Youth Agency.
